The Duke Spirit Reveal New Album And UK Tour Details
The band’s third studio album will be called ‘Bruiser’

The Duke Spirit are set to release their third studio album ‘Bruiser’ on 18th May 2011.
Liela Moss said of the new record, ‘We put the songs on a diet to make them sonically more articulate, left the white noise in the changing room and made sure every sound was tough, graceful and deftly placed to let the vocals soar and the guitar solos stand up.’
